Rare Breeds at Hawksmoor
We’ve partnered with the Rare Breeds Survival Trust (RBST) to launch a UK-first programme championing rare and native breed farmers and the incredible beef they produce.
By investing in these breeds, we’re helping to protect them. Supporting the farmers, the countryside, and a way of farming we’re deeply proud to stand behind.
Look out for our rare and native breed steaks on our blackboards – every weekend in our restaurant.
